N-butyl-2,2,6,6-tetramethylpiperidin-4-amine
Also Known As: N-Butyl-2,2,6,6-tetramethylpiperidin-4-amine, N-BUTYL TRIACETONEDIAMINE, N-Butyl triacetone diamine, N-BUTYL-TAD, N-BUTYLTRIACETONEDIAMINE

| Molecular Formula | C13H28N2 |
| Molecular Weight | 212.22525 g/mol |
| XLogP | 2.4 |
| Topological Polar Surface Area (TPSA) | 24.1 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 4 |
| Exact Mass | 212.22525 Da |
| Heavy Atoms | 15 |
| Complexity | 181.0 |
| SMILES | CCCCNC1CC(NC(C1)(C)C)(C)C |
| InChIKey | FDAKZQLBIFPGSV-UHFFFAOYSA-N |
The XLogP value of 2.4 suggests moderate lipophilicity, balancing water solubility and membrane permeability for n-Butyl-2,2,6,6-tetramethyl-4-piperidinamine. With a topological polar surface area (TPSA) of 24.1 Ų, n-Butyl-2,2,6,6-tetramethyl-4-piperidinamine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, n-Butyl-2,2,6,6-tetramethyl-4-piperidinamine has 2 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
